0:07.0 | Megan McCain has entered the chat. Most people know Giselle Fetterman as the wife of Senator John Fetterman. |
0:35.3 | But she is so much more than that. |
0:37.4 | She's an activist, an immigrant, a nonprofit founder, a volunteer firefighter, and now the author |
0:42.4 | of a beautiful new book called Radical Tenderness. |
0:45.1 | I wanted to know how she sees the world, how she manages to stay kind in a political |
0:49.4 | climate that seems to reward cruelty, and how she's managing to raise kids on top of everything else. |
0:55.2 | This is Giselle's first on-camera interview for her book tour, and I'm incredibly grateful |
0:59.5 | that she trusted me enough to sit down for it. We talked about everything, what it was like to come |
1:05.0 | to this country undocumented, her relationship with Senator Fetterman, her free store in Braddock, |
1:10.3 | and why she has no interest in running for office herself. |
1:13.5 | And she shared very openly how she copes with threats, rumors, and the very real dangers of public life in 2025. |
